Sciweavers

ERLANG
2009
ACM

Cleaning up Erlang code is a dirty job but somebody's gotta do it

14 years 6 months ago
Cleaning up Erlang code is a dirty job but somebody's gotta do it
This paper describes opportunities for automatically modernizing Erlang applications, cleaning them up, eliminating certain bad smells from their code and occasionally also improving their performance. In addition, we present concrete examples of code improvements and our experiences from using a software tool with these capabilities, tidier, on Erlang code bases of significant size. Categories and Subject Descriptors D.2.7 [Software Engineering]: Distribution, Maintenance, and Enhancement—Restructuring, reverse engineering, and reengineering General Terms Design, Languages Keywords program transformation, refactoring, code cleanup, code simplification, Erlang
Thanassis Avgerinos, Konstantinos F. Sagonas
Added 28 May 2010
Updated 28 May 2010
Type Conference
Year 2009
Where ERLANG
Authors Thanassis Avgerinos, Konstantinos F. Sagonas
Comments (0)